TapTap

Games worth discovering

iconicon
Wrestling Revolution 3D
icon
Wrestling Revolution 3D - NotMahir57's Posts - TapTap

2K View2022-12-08
WOW its a best wrestling game for M
Mentioned games
Related Posts
Lol this game is an absolute blast!
I LOVE, and I do mean love, this game. As a long time wrestling fan, I must say this is one of the most successful and enjoyable games I've ever played. From the realism, to the deaths, championship wins, to sometimes experiencing plot twists! The only issue had was that the updates on mobile get a bit delayed. Other than that, amazing time killer.
Aurilau3K2022-11-15
TapTap
Best WWE game
eduard542024-03-17
This game is so interesting i was loving to play this game it was one of the best wwe game I have ever played
1434 . D .Prasad MHATRE9152023-03-30
Upcoming
Nine Sols
Get icon
Codename: Arrival
Get
Soul Knight Prequel
Get iconicon
Lethal Company
Get icon
Lost Future
Get iconicon
iconView desktop site

TapTap looks better

on the app love-tato

Open with TapTap